Preparation

Get these tasks done before you start cooking.

Preparing the Kimchi

  1. 1

    Chop and Drain

    Coarsely chop the aged kimchi and drain excess liquid.

  2. 2

    Reserve Juice

    Reserve the kimchi juice for added flavor in the batter.

  3. 3

    Pat Dry

    Pat the kimchi with paper towels to remove additional moisture.

Making the Batter

  1. 1

    Combine Dry Ingredients

    In a bowl, combine all-purpose flour, cornstarch, and baking powder.

  2. 2

    Add Liquids

    Slowly whisk in the ice-cold water and kimchi juice until smooth.

  3. 3

    Keep Cold

    Ensure the batter remains cold to maintain a light texture.

How to Make Spicy Korean Fried Kimchi with Seaweed Flakes

Total time: 40 min · Yields 4 servings

  1. 1

    Frying the Kimchi

    Dredge the kimchi pieces in the batter, ensuring they're well-coated, then deep-fry until crisp and golden.

  2. 2

    Seasoning

    Immediately sprinkle with seaweed flakes and sesame seeds after frying to enhance flavor.

  3. 3

    Draining

    Transfer to a paper towel-lined plate to remove excess oil.
